1. The Pathophysiology of Erectile Dysfunction

To fully appreciate the pharmacological intervention of Sildenafil, one must understand the complex physiological processes that govern a normal penile erection. A healthy erection is a hemodynamic event mediated by a delicate balance between the autonomic nervous system and local vascular mechanisms.

Upon sexual stimulation, non-adrenergic, non-cholinergic (NANC) nerve fibers and vascular endothelial cells release nitric oxide (NO) in the corpus cavernosum of the penis. Nitric oxide diffuses into adjacent vascular smooth muscle cells, where it activates the enzyme guanylate cyclase. This enzyme catalyzes the conversion of guanosine triphosphate (GTP) into cyclic guanosine monophosphate (cGMP).

Accumulated cGMP acts as a secondary messenger, activating protein kinase G (PKG). This activation leads to several cellular cascades, including:

  • Active extrusion of intracellular calcium.
  • Inhibition of calcium influx through membrane channels.
  • Hyperpolarization of the cell membrane via potassium channel activation.

The resulting reduction in intracellular calcium levels leads to profound relaxation of the trabecular smooth muscle and helicine arteries within the corpus cavernosum. This relaxation allows a rapid influx of arterial blood, compressing the sinusoidal spaces against the non-distensible tunica albuginea. This compression restricts venous outflow (the corporeal veno-occlusive mechanism), leading to rigid penile engorgement.

Erectile dysfunction occurs when this pathway is disrupted. Common etiologies include vascular endothelial dysfunction (e.g., atherosclerosis, hypertension, diabetes mellitus), neuropathic damage (e.g., radical prostatectomy, spinal cord injury, diabetic neuropathy), hormonal deficiencies (e.g., hypogonadism), and psychogenic factors (e.g., performance anxiety, clinical depression). Regardless of the primary etiology, enhancing the NO-cGMP pathway represents the most effective pharmacological strategy to restore erectile function.

2. Mechanism of Action of Sildenafil

Sildenafil is a highly selective and potent inhibitor of cyclic guanosine monophosphate (cGMP)-specific phosphodiesterase type 5 (PDE5). PDE5 is the predominant phosphodiesterase isoform expressed in the human corpus cavernosum, though it is also present in vascular smooth muscle cells of the systemic circulation, the pulmonary vasculature, and the platelets.

Under physiological conditions, PDE5 acts as the primary degrading enzyme for cGMP, hydrolyzing it back to inactive 5′-GMP. By binding competitively to the catalytic site of PDE5, Sildenafil prevents the degradation of cGMP. This inhibition preserves and amplifies intracellular cGMP levels, prolonging smooth muscle relaxation and sustaining the hemodynamics necessary for an erection.

The Necessity of Sexual Stimulation

It is clinically critical to emphasize to patients that Sildenafil is not an aphrodisiac and does not act directly on the central nervous system to increase libido. Because Sildenafil acts downstream of nitric oxide release, its pharmacological efficacy is entirely dependent on endogenous nitric oxide production. Consequently, in the absence of physical or psychological sexual stimulation, Sildenafil will not initiate an erection. This mechanism ensures that the drug’s therapeutic effect is localized, physiological, and synchronized with sexual desire.

3. Pharmacokinetics and Pharmacodynamics

Understanding the pharmacokinetic properties of Sildenafil is vital for advising patients on correct administration timing to ensure optimal therapeutic efficacy.

Pharmacokinetic Parameter Clinical Value / Profile
Absorption & Bioavailability Rapidly absorbed; absolute bioavailability is approximately 41% due to first-pass hepatic metabolism.
Time to Peak Plasma Concentration (Tmax) Typically reached within 30 to 120 minutes (median: 60 minutes) under fasting conditions.
Impact of Food High-fat meals delay absorption, increasing Tmax by approx. 60 minutes and reducing peak concentration (Cmax) by approx. 29%.
Protein Binding Approximately 96% bound to plasma proteins (albumin and alpha-1-acid glycoprotein).
Metabolism Primarily metabolized in the liver by cytochrome P450 3A4 (major pathway) and 2C9 (minor pathway).
Active Metabolite N-desmethyl sildenafil, which possesses approx. 50% of the parent drug’s PDE5 potency.
Elimination Half-life (t1/2) Approximately 3 to 5 hours (both parent drug and active metabolite).
Excretion Predominantly excreted as metabolites in the feces (approx. 80%) and to a lesser extent in the urine (approx. 13%).

Clinical Takeaways from Pharmacokinetics

  • Timing: Patients should be instructed to take Sildenafil approximately 1 hour before anticipated sexual activity.
  • Dietary considerations: For the fastest onset of action, Sildenafil should be taken on an empty stomach or with a light, low-fat meal. Advise patients that consuming a heavy, high-fat meal (such as steak, fries, or pizza) before taking ED Medicines can significantly delay the onset of action, potentially leading to perceived treatment failure.

4. Clinical Indications and Dosing Regimens

Sildenafil is primarily indicated for the treatment of erectile dysfunction in adult men. It is also approved under different brand names and formulations for the treatment of Pulmonary Arterial Hypertension (PAH) (WHO Group 1) to improve exercise capacity and delay clinical worsening. However, this article focuses strictly on its application in men’s sexual health.

Standard Dosing Guidelines for Erectile Dysfunction

Sildenafil is available in several strengths, including 25 mg, 50 mg, and 100 mg tablets. The choice of dose should be tailored based on efficacy, tolerability, and underlying patient comorbidities.

  • Standard Starting Dose (50 mg): For the majority of patients, the recommended starting dose is 50 mg, taken as needed, approximately 1 hour before sexual activity. Based on efficacy and tolerability, the dose may be titrated up to a maximum recommended dose of 100 mg or decreased to 25 mg.
  • Maximum Frequency: The maximum recommended dosing frequency is once daily. Taking Sildenafil more than once in a 24-hour period increases the risk of systemic side effects without offering additional therapeutic benefit.
  • Geriatric Patients (>65 years): Since Sildenafil clearance is reduced in elderly patients, resulting in higher plasma concentrations, a starting dose of 25 mg should be considered.

Dosing in Special Populations

Renal Impairment

In patients with mild to moderate renal impairment (Creatinine Clearance [CrCl] 30–80 mL/min), no dosage adjustment is necessary. However, in patients with severe renal impairment (CrCl < 30 mL/min), Sildenafil clearance is significantly reduced, resulting in an approximate doubling of the Area Under the Curve (AUC) and Cmax. Consequently, a starting dose of 25 mg should be prescribed for these patients.

Hepatic Impairment

Since Sildenafil is primarily cleared via hepatic metabolism, patients with hepatic impairment (e.g., biopsy-proven cirrhosis, Child-Pugh Class A and B) exhibit reduced drug clearance. A conservative starting dose of 25 mg is recommended in this cohort.

5. Contraindications and Drug-Drug Interactions

Due to its systemic vasodilatory properties, Sildenafil possesses a well-defined profile of contraindications and clinically significant drug interactions. Prescribers must perform a thorough medical history and medication reconciliation before initiating treatment with any ED Medicines.

Absolute Contraindications

1. Co-administration of Organic Nitrates

The concurrent use of Sildenafil with any form of organic nitrates or nitric oxide donors (such as nitroglycerin, isosorbide mononitrate, isosorbide dinitrate, amyl nitrate, or “poppers”) is strictly contraindicated. Sildenafil potentates the hypotensive effects of nitrates by preserving cGMP, which is generated in excess when nitrates stimulate guanylate cyclase. This synergistic interaction can precipitate an acute, life-threatening drop in blood pressure, leading to severe hypotension, syncope, myocardial infarction, or cardiogenic shock.

2. Guanylate Cyclase Stimulators

The use of Sildenafil in patients taking guanylate cyclase (GC) stimulators, such as riociguat (used for pulmonary hypertension), is contraindicated due to the heightened risk of profound systemic hypotension.

3. Severe Cardiovascular Comorbidities

Sildenafil should not be prescribed to men for whom sexual activity is medically inadvisable due to severe, unstable cardiovascular disease. This includes patients with:

  • Unstable angina or angina occurring during sexual intercourse.
  • Severe cardiac failure (NYHA Class III or IV).
  • Recent myocardial infarction, stroke, or life-threatening arrhythmia (within the last 6 months).
  • Severe hypotension (resting blood pressure < 90/50 mmHg) or uncontrolled hypertension (resting blood pressure > 170/110 mmHg).

Clinically Significant Drug Interactions

Alpha-Blockers

Caution is advised when Sildenafil is co-administered with alpha-adrenergic blockers (e.g., tamsulosin, doxazosin, terazosin), which are commonly prescribed for Benign Prostatic Hyperplasia (BPH) or hypertension. Both classes of drugs act as vasodilators, and their combined use can lead to symptomatic hypotension or orthostatic syncope. To minimize this risk, patients should be hemodynamically stable on their alpha-blocker therapy before initiating Sildenafil, and the lowest starting dose of 25 mg should be utilized.

Cytochrome P450 3A4 (CYP3A4) Inhibitors

Sildenafil metabolism is primarily mediated by the hepatic CYP3A4 pathway. Strong inhibitors of this enzyme can significantly elevate Sildenafil plasma concentrations, increasing the frequency and severity of adverse events. Examples include:

  • Azole Antifungals: Ketoconazole, itraconazole.
  • Macrolide Antibiotics: Erythromycin, clarithromycin.
  • Protease Inhibitors: Ritonavir, saquinavir. Ritonavir, in particular, causes a multi-fold increase in Sildenafil exposure; therefore, a maximum dose of 25 mg of Sildenafil within a 48-hour period should not be exceeded in these patients.
  • Grapefruit Juice: A weak inhibitor of intestinal CYP3A4 that can moderately increase Sildenafil levels.

6. Adverse Effects and Safety Profile

Sildenafil is generally well-tolerated when used in accordance with established medical guidelines. The majority of adverse reactions reported in clinical trials are mild to moderate in severity and transient in nature, resolving spontaneously as systemic levels of the drug decline.

Common Adverse Reactions (Occurring in ≥ 1% of Patients)

  • Headache (16%): The most frequently reported side effect, caused by meningeal vasodilation.
  • Flushing (10%): Transient redness and warmth of the face, neck, and upper chest resulting from cutaneous vasodilation.
  • Dyspepsia (7%): Indigestion or gastroesophageal reflux caused by the relaxation of the lower esophageal sphincter, which contains smooth muscle regulated by PDE5.
  • Nasal Congestion (4%): Resulting from vasodilation of the nasal mucosal blood vessels.
  • Visual Disturbances (3%): Most commonly manifesting as a mild and transient blue-green color tinge (cyanopsia), increased sensitivity to light, or blurred vision. This occurs because Sildenafil has a mild cross-reactivity with PDE6, an enzyme located in the photoreceptors of the retina that regulates phototransduction.
  • Dizziness and Myalgia: Occasionally reported due to systemic hemodynamic shifts and musculoskeletal vasodilation.

Rare and Serious Adverse Events

While rare, patients must be educated on several serious adverse events that require immediate emergency medical attention:

Priapism

Priapism is defined as a painful, non-willful erection lasting longer than 4 hours. This is a urological emergency. If left untreated, ischemic priapism leads to progressive tissue hypoxia, acidosis, and cavernous fibrosis, resulting in irreversible erectile dysfunction and structural damage to the erectile tissue. Patients should be explicitly instructed to seek immediate emergency medical care if an erection persists for more than 4 hours.

Non-Arteritic Anterior Ischemic Optic Neuropathy (NAION)

NAION is a rare, debilitating ophthalmic condition characterized by sudden, painless loss of vision in one or both eyes due to compromised blood flow to the optic nerve. A causal link between PDE5 inhibitors and NAION has not been definitively established, but a temporal association has been observed in individuals with pre-existing risk factors (e.g., “crowded” optic disc, diabetes, hypertension, hyperlipidemia). If a patient experiences sudden visual impairment or vision loss, they must immediately discontinue Sildenafil and consult an ophthalmologist.

Sudden Hearing Loss

Post-marketing surveillance has identified rare cases of sudden decrease or loss of hearing, sometimes accompanied by tinnitus and dizziness, temporally associated with the intake of PDE5 inhibitors. Patients experiencing a sudden decline in hearing should stop taking the medication immediately and seek prompt medical evaluation.

7. Patient Counseling and Lifestyle Interventions

To optimize therapeutic outcomes with Sildenafil, patient counseling should extend beyond simple dosing instructions. A holistic approach addressing lifestyle factors and realistic expectations can significantly improve treatment adherence and success rates.

Optimizing the Therapeutic Response

  • Manage Expectations: Inform patients that Sildenafil may not work on the first or second attempt. Clinical studies show that some patients require up to 6 to 8 separate attempts with proper dosing before achieving a satisfactory therapeutic response. This is often due to overcoming performance anxiety and learning to time the dose correctly.
  • Address Psychological Components: Psychological factors such as stress, depression, marital discord, and performance anxiety can severely impair the efficacy of PDE5 inhibitors. In such cases, combining Sildenafil with psychosexual counseling often yields superior results compared to pharmacotherapy alone.

Lifestyle Modifications for Cardiovascular and Erectile Health

Because erectile dysfunction is closely linked to vascular health, incorporating constructive lifestyle modifications can enhance the efficacy of Sildenafil and, in some cases, partially restore natural erectile capacity.

  • Cardiovascular Exercise: Regular aerobic exercise improves endothelial function, increases nitric oxide synthesis, and reduces systemic vascular resistance.
  • Dietary Improvements: Adopting a Mediterranean-style diet rich in whole grains, fruits, vegetables, legumes, and healthy fats (such as olive oil) is clinically proven to reduce vascular inflammation and support erectile function.
  • Smoking Cessation: Nicotine is a potent vasoconstrictor that directly impairs endothelial nitric oxide production and induces microvascular damage. Stopping smoking is one of the most impactful steps a patient can take to improve vascular flow to the corpus cavernosum.
  • Alcohol Moderation: While a single drink may reduce social inhibitions, acute or chronic excessive alcohol consumption acts as a central nervous system depressant and can severely impair the ability to achieve an erection, counteracting the benefits of Sildenafil.

8. Frequently Asked Questions (FAQ)

Is Sildenafil the same as Viagra?

Yes. Sildenafil Citrate is the active pharmaceutical ingredient found in both the brand-name medication Viagra and generic Sildenafil. Generic Sildenafil is therapeutically equivalent to the brand-name version in terms of dosage, safety, strength, quality, performance, and intended use, but it is typically available at a significantly lower cost.

How long does it take for Sildenafil to work, and how long does it last?

For most men, Sildenafil begins to work within 30 to 60 minutes after oral ingestion. Its clinical effects typically peak at around 1 hour and can remain therapeutically active for approximately 4 to 5 hours. This means that within this 4- to 5-hour window, a patient will find it easier to achieve and maintain an erection in response to sexual stimulation.

Can I take Sildenafil daily?

Sildenafil is designed to be taken on an as-needed (“on-demand”) basis, up to a maximum frequency of once daily. It is not intended for continuous daily use in the same manner as low-dose Tadalafil. Patients should consult their healthcare provider to determine the most appropriate dosing schedule for their individual clinical needs.

What should I do if Sildenafil is not working for me?

If Sildenafil does not produce the desired results, do not increase the dose beyond the maximum prescribed amount. First, ensure you are administering the medication correctly: taking it on an empty stomach, allowing at least 1 hour before sexual activity, and ensuring there is adequate sexual stimulation. If these factors are addressed and the drug remains ineffective, discuss the issue with your physician. They may adjust your dose, evaluate you for underlying hormonal or neurological issues, or recommend alternative treatments.

Can Sildenafil be taken with alcohol?

Large quantities of alcohol should be avoided when planning to take Sildenafil. Alcohol is a mild vasodilator and a central nervous system depressant. Combining excessive alcohol with Sildenafil increases the risk of orthostatic hypotension (leading to dizziness, headaches, or syncope) and can physically impair the biological pathways needed to achieve an erection, rendering the medication less effective.

Is Sildenafil safe for men with diabetes?

Yes, Sildenafil is safe and highly effective for men with diabetes. However, diabetic patients often suffer from more advanced vascular endothelial dysfunction and autonomic neuropathy, which can make erectile dysfunction more severe and harder to treat. Diabetic patients may require titration to the maximum dose of 100 mg under close medical supervision to achieve the desired response.

9. Clinical Conclusion

Sildenafil remains a cornerstone in the pharmacological management of erectile dysfunction, offering a well-characterized safety profile, rapid onset of action, and robust clinical efficacy across diverse patient populations. By selectively inhibiting the PDE5 enzyme, Sildenafil preserves the critical cGMP pathway necessary for physiological penile erection, restoring confidence, intimacy, and overall quality of life to millions of patients.

Successful therapy relies heavily on comprehensive clinical assessment, appropriate dosing titration, and detailed patient education. Clinicians must meticulously screen patients for cardiovascular stability and absolute contraindications—particularly the use of organic nitrates—to prevent severe adverse drug interactions. When coupled with positive lifestyle modifications such as cardiovascular exercise, a balanced diet, and smoking cessation, Sildenafil therapy delivers optimal, sustainable outcomes for men’s sexual health and overall vascular well-being.
